Step 4 — Deploying a validator plugin to Checkrill. Drop your plugin into the registry bucket, then run the loader smoke test so we know the schema hooks wire up. Plugins won't load unless the bundle is signed — the runtime is strict about this, no exceptions. Sign the bundle with the current plugin signing key, which is the following.

release key, taduf-yajef: bky13_uGiieNoy5KKUY

For the incoming Director:

We have agreed to sell the Brightshore Components unit to Ferranta Group, closing expected within two quarters. Day-to-day operations continue unchanged until completion; staff have been informed of the headline only. Your immediate responsibilities: maintain output commitments, support the due-diligence data requests, and keep the Marrow Hill site leadership aligned. All external enquiries go through corporate communications. The confidential summary of the wider business plan follows directly below this memo.

internal memo for tagef-hadup: Gross margin on Ulaath came in at 15 percent against a plan of 5 percent. Only 7 of the 120 pilot accounts renewed Ulaath, so a churn review is set for October 15.

**Alert: spoolhawk-queue-depth-high**

Fires when the Spoolhawk print-job queue exceeds 500 pending jobs for 10 minutes. Usual causes: a stuck renderer worker or a flood from the batch-label service. First steps: restart the renderer pool, then check upstream submit rates. Full triage flow for new responders is on the runbook page:

wiki page, kahog-hahig: https://vault.zemvargrid.internal/display/deploy/repo/settings/merge_requests/job/settings/6f3b933774dbc5320a4daa18

## Data Stores: Fieldnook Offline Mode

Fieldnook's offline mode writes survey responses to an embedded store on the device, then syncs to the central Postgres cluster once connectivity returns. Conflicts resolve last-write-wins keyed on response UUID. The sync daemon runs every five minutes and logs to the ingest table. For this week's debugging, the sync target is reachable via the connection below.

database URL for bahop-yagep: mssql://sildor_svc:35ha7jz@db-fb6d.nelvrodyn.example:5432/casath